Managing Your Subscription

Viewing Current Plan

  1. Go to SettingsBilling
  2. See your current plan details
  3. View usage statistics
  4. Check next billing date

Upgrading Your Plan

When to upgrade:

  • Approaching subscriber limit
  • Need more sends per day
  • Want advanced features
  • Need better support

How to upgrade:

  1. Go to SettingsBilling
  2. Click "Upgrade Plan"
  3. Select new plan
  4. Review pricing
  5. Confirm upgrade
  6. Updated immediately

Billing:

  • Prorated charge for remainder of period
  • New rate starts next billing cycle
  • No service interruption

Downgrading Your Plan

When to downgrade:

  • Lower subscriber count
  • Reduced sending needs
  • Budget constraints
  • Feature needs changed

How to downgrade:

  1. Go to SettingsBilling
  2. Click "Change Plan"
  3. Select lower plan
  4. Review limitations
  5. Confirm downgrade
  6. Takes effect next billing cycle

Important:

  • ⚠️ Downgrade effective at end of current period
  • ⚠️ Check new limits before downgrading
  • ⚠️ May lose access to certain features
  • ⚠️ Excess subscribers may be suppressed

Canceling Subscription

To cancel (return to Hobby plan):

  1. Go to SettingsBilling
  2. Click "Cancel Subscription"
  3. Select reason (optional)
  4. Confirm cancellation
  5. Access until end of billing period

After cancellation:

  • Reverts to Hobby plan limits
  • 1,000 subscriber limit
  • 3 sends per day limit
  • Data retained
  • Can resubscribe anytime

Failed Payments

If payment fails:

  1. Email notification sent
  2. Retry attempted in 3 days
  3. Second retry after 6 days
  4. Account downgraded if still failing

Resolve quickly:

  • Update payment method
  • Check card expiration
  • Ensure sufficient funds
  • Contact support if issues

Billing FAQs

Q: Can I change plans anytime? A: Yes, upgrade anytime (immediate) or downgrade (next cycle).

Q: What happens to my data if I downgrade? A: Data is retained, but you may hit new limits.

Q: Do you offer refunds? A: Refunds on case-by-case basis within 30 days.

Q: Can I pause my subscription? A: No pause feature, but you can downgrade to Hobby.

Q: Is there a contract? A: No long-term contract for monthly plans.

Q: Do prices include tax? A: Tax may be added based on location.

Q: Can I pay annually? A: Annual billing coming soon with discount.

Q: What if I exceed limits? A: Automatic upgrade prompt or service limitations.
